TRAM, or TRIF-related adaptor molecule (TICAM2), plays an essential role in the MyD88-independent signaling of TLR4. The functional absence of TRAM in vascular endothelial cells restricts TLR4 signaling to MyD88-dependent pathway. Overexpression of TRAM cDNA in endothelial cells reconstituted LPS-induced Trif-dependent NF-kB activation and cxcl10 promoter activity.
